Residents can now book bulky waste collections.
The borough council is resuming the service after it was suspended due to staff shortages caused by the coronavirus pandemic.
The first collections will take place on Monday May 11th.
A limited number of bookings will be taken each week to make sure the Council’s waste partners Serco can continue to focus resources on refuse, recycling and garden waste collections.
